A Greek shipowner has dispatched yet another oil tanker through the Strait of Hormuz, highlighting a bold approach to maritime trade amid ongoing tensions due to the Iran war. This move stands in stark contrast to the majority of shipping companies that have chosen to steer clear of the region. The Strait of Hormuz is a crucial passage for global oil shipments, making this decision significant for the industry.

The Strait of Hormuz is a strategic chokepoint for oil shipments, with a significant portion of the world's oil passing through it. The ongoing conflict involving Iran has led to heightened risks for shipping companies, causing many to avoid the route altogether. This situation underscores the complexities and challenges faced by the shipping industry in volatile regions.
